/*-----global elemements------*/
                                       
div.DarkBG{	background-color: #333333;}


div.LogStatus,div.Footer,div.MainMenu,span.ie_msg,a{color:#E2D0A7;}
	
/*-----end global elements-----*/

/*-----main menu and search-----*/
div.ImageTitle{color:White;}
div.ImageDescription{color:#CCCCCC}
div.LowerImageText{color:#F0E1C1}
div.SearchTitle{color:#E6E6E6;}
div.SearchCriteria{color:#B3924B;}
/*MainRefineSearchOptions color is currently unknown*/
div.MainRefineSearchTitle, div.MainRefineSearchOptions{color:#999999}
div.SideRefineSearchTitle,div.SideRefineViewMore{color:#AD9259}
div.SideRefineSearchOptions,div.SideRefineSelectAll{color:#CCCCCC}
div.Required{color:#CCCCCC}
/*-----end main menu-----*/

/*-------Search results page-------*/
div.ScreenTitle,div.SortButtonDescription,div.VenueName,div.header{color:#3C331F;}
div.VenueAddress,div.VenueDescription,div.VenueProperty{color:#3C331F;}
div.SearchCriteriaRepeat, div.NumberFound,div.NoFound, div.ResultsPages,div.ResultsPagesNextBack{color:#2F2819;}
div.VenueValue,div.VenueValueOldPrice,div.VenueValueOldPrice_srch{color:#7D6C45}
div.VenueValueSale{color:#3c331f;}
div.VenueValueDiscount, div.VenueValueDiscount_srch{color:#ffffff;}
div.VenueLearnMore{color:#5C4E30;}
a.VenueLearnMore{color:#5C4E30;}
/*------end search results page-----*/

/*----Restaurant Directory----*/
/*uses ScreenTitle,ResultsPages*,Venue* (notice the wildcard)*/
div.Upsell{color:#2f2819;}
div.PaginationMenu{

}

div.PaginationAlphabetFull a, div.PaginationAlphabetFull span.pg_cntrl {
	text-decoration: none;
	color: #4a3f28;
}

div.PaginationAlphabetFull span.pg_ltr_selected a {color: #fff;}

div.pg_ltr_inactive {color: #999;}

/*-- forms/validation --*/
div#errorMsgs {color: #BE922B;}

/*----end Directory----*/

/*--Restaurant Detail--*/
/*VenueProperty VenueValue  and VenueDescription are reused*/
div.SelectedVenueName,div.SelectedRoomName,div.SelectedVenueAddress,div.MediaOptions{color:#3C331F;}
div.SubsectionRoomDescription,div.SubsectionRoomName{color:#3C331F;}
div.ImageSubtext{color:#7D6C45;}
div.SubsectionHeader{color:#8e794a;}
div.SubsectionName,div.SubsectionHeaderRoomName{color:#4A3F28;}

/*--End Restaurant Detail--*/

/*---roomDetail---*/
/*SelectedVenueName and SelectedVenueAdrress*/
/*SubsectionHeader and SubsectionName*/ 
/*VenueValue and VenueProperty*/
/*ImageSubtext, MediaOptions*/
/*---roomDetail end---*/

/*--booking--*/
.ButtonText{color:#FFFFFF;}

.BookingTitle{color:#3C331F;}
.BookingDetails{color:#3C331F;}
.BookingCategories, .custom_modal_close{color:#4A3F28;}
.BookingTotal{color:#4A3F28;}

a.menu_internal_link{color:#4A3F28;}

/*--section 1--*/
.BookingSectionActive{color:#FFFFFF;}
.BookingSectionInactive{color:#2F2819;}
.Instructions,div.BookingFeedback,div.FieldLabel,div.FieldText,div.ArriveTimeFieldText{color:#3C331F;}
.FieldSubtext{color:#7D6C45;}
/*--end section 1--*/

/*---section 2---*/
div.MenuTitleStyle,div.MenuTextStyle{color:#3C331F;}
/*--end section 2--*/

/*---section 5---*/
div.ReviewInstructions{color:#3C331F;}
div.ReviewOptions{color:#4A3F28;}
/*--end section 5--*/

/*contact billing and payment*/
div.FinishLater{color:#2F2819;}
div.PaymentSectionHeader{color:#3C331F;}
div.InLineButton{color:#BE922B;}
div.PWFieldLabel{color:#7D6C45;}
div.PrivacyPolicyInfo{color:#7D6C45;}
div.SelectButton{color:#3C331F;}
div.PaymentFieldLabel{color:#4A3F28;}
/*end c,b&p*/

/*----privacy policy----*/
div.PolicyTitle,div.PolicySubtitle{color:#3C331F;}
div.PolicyBody{color:#4A3F28;}
div.CloseButton{color:#7D6C45;}
/*----end privacy policy*----/
/*--end booking--*/

/*signIn stuff*/

div.SignInPromptText{color:#7d6c45}
.SignInHeaders,div.FieldLabel{color:#3c331f}
div.Asterix{color:#9f100f} 
.InputText{color:#615741}
.errorMsg, .errorMsg_signin, .errorMsgTerms, .errorMsg_msgSend{color:#ff0000}
.message {background:#FFF6BF;color:#514721;border-color:#FFD324;}
.LinkLeftNav{color:#3c331f}
/*----------------*/

/*errors*/

.error {color:#E2D0A7;}

/* overrides below*/
div.DarkGrey{color: #333333;}
div.LightGrery{color:#CCCCCC}
div.VeryLightGrey{ color:#E6E6E6;}
div.NobelGrey{color: #999999;}
div.White{color:White;}
div.CocoaBrown{color:#2F2819;}
div.MikadoBrown{color:#3C331F;}
div.DeepBronze{color:#4A3F28;}
div.DarkBrown{color:#5C4E30;}
div.YellowMetal{color:#7D6C45;}
div.Highball{color:#937942;}
div.Teak{color:#AD9259;}
div.Husk{color:#B3924B;}
.Pumpkin{color:#BE922B;}
div.SpanishWhite{color:#E2D0A7;}
div.DutchWhite{color:#F0E1C1;}
/*border Color override*/
div.BorderTeak{border-color:#AD9259}
/*Signup and registration*/
div.SignUpPeach{color:#f5f1e6}
div.SignUpTan{color:#ebe4cf}
div.AlmostWhite{color:#fbfafa}
div.SignUpOutline{color:#898170}



/*end colors*/


div.Yellow{color:Yellow;}
div.Red{color:#FF0000;}
div.Blue{color:Blue;}
div.Green{color:Green;}
